Aadhar Housing Finance has successfully raised ₹350 crore through the private placement of 35,000 Senior, Secured, Rated, Listed, Redeemable, Non-Convertible Debentures (NCDs). The Management Committee of the Board of Directors approved the allotment on July 20, 2026, with each debenture carrying a face value of ₹1,00,000. The issuance aims to bolster the company's capital base, secured by a pari passu first charge on standard book debts and current assets, excluding those pledged to the National Housing Bank for refinance.

The NCDs have a tenor of 4 years 11 months and 25 days, with a redemption date set for July 15, 2031. The coupon rate is structured as a floating rate, determined by the average of the 3M MIBOR-OIS over three working days in July 2026 plus a spread. The benchmark will be the 3-month MIBOR-OIS closing yield rounded to the nearest two decimals. The securities are proposed to be listed on the Wholesale Debt Market Segment of BSE Limited.

Payment Schedule

Interest payments are scheduled quarterly, commencing on October 20, 2026, and concluding on July 15, 2031. Principal repayment will occur in five equal annual installments starting from July 20, 2027, with the final installment due on the maturity date. The instrument carries a high credit rating from ICRA Limited, reflecting strong creditworthiness and a positive outlook.

Aadhar Housing Finance Limited has scheduled its 36th Annual General Meeting (AGM) for Thursday, August 6, 2026, at 3:00 p.m. (IST) through Video Conferencing (VC) or Other Audio-Visual Means (OAVM). The meeting will be conducted virtually, with the proceedings deemed to be held at the company's Registered Office in Bengaluru. The AGM will cover the adoption of financial statements for FY 2025-26 and consider the re-appointment of a director and auditors.

AGM Agenda and Key Resolutions

The 36th AGM will transact ordinary and special business. Key agenda items include the adoption of audited standalone and consolidated financial statements for FY 2025-26 and the re-appointment of Mr. Mukesh Mehta (DIN: 08319159), Non-Executive Nominee Director, who retires by rotation. The meeting will also consider the appointment of M/s. N. M. Raiji & Co. as Joint Statutory Auditor for three financial years from FY 2026-27 to FY 2028-29, with a proposed audit fee of up to ₹45 lakh for FY 2026-27.

E-Voting and Participation Details

National Securities Depository Limited (NSDL) has been engaged as the authorized agency for electronic voting. Shareholders can participate in remote e-voting from Monday, August 3, 2026, at 09:00 A.M. until Wednesday, August 5, 2026, at 05:00 P.M. The record date for e-voting is Thursday, July 30, 2026. Members may send questions in advance from July 30, 2026, till August 1, 2026, by emailing complianceofficer@aadharhousing.com .
